Before terminating any wire,
turn all equipment off and
disconnect the AC power.
Make all appropriate audio and
power connections to the
MA4008 / MA4000M.
Set the input sensitivity
switches for the MIC/LINE inputs
to the appropriate position.
Select LINE for line-level signals, MIC for
mic-level signals, or PHTM when using
microphones that require phantom power.

Ensure the loudspeaker power
requirement does not exceed
the HI-Z amp's available power
output. Add up the total transformer taps of
all the loudspeakers to be powered,
e.g., four 70 V loudspeakers using 10 W
transformer taps require 40 W of power.
Do not exceed 80 W for the MA4008.
Set the HI-Z MODE switch to
either 70 or 100 V to match the
system's loudspeaker
voltage requirement.
Ensure the loudspeaker
impedance does not exceed
(not less than) the minimum
load impedance of MA4008's LO-Z amplifier
Ω)
(4
. For example, two 8 Ω loudspeakers
connected in parallel equal a combined
impedance of 4 Ω.

Inserting external processing
(MA4008 only)
DIP switches 1-3 and 1-4 break the
normally connected signal chain between
the preamp and power amplifiers. Use
this function to connect external signal
processing equipment using the PRE OUT
and AMP IN connections.
Set DIP switch 1-4 to the off
position to insert external
equipment to the LO-Z amplifier
(use switch 1-3 for the HI-Z amplifier).
Connect the appropriate channel
PRE OUT jack to the processor's
line-level input connector.
Connect the processor's output
to the appropriate channel
AMP IN connector.

Turn the MUTE depth control to the
full clockwise position for maximum
attenuation. To defeat the mute
function (0 dB attenuation), turn the
MUTE DEPTH control to the full
counterclockwise position.
REMOTE Wiring Detail
A standard 10K Ω linear taper
potentiometer can be connected for remote
volume control.
Momentary switches can be used to
remotely-control system mute and
power toggle.
